A password at the door

Moments can now be shared behind a password. Give someone the link and the password, and the photos stay closed to everyone else, with no account or sign-up needed.

Some moments are meant for a small circle: a family gathering, photographs of the children, or a trip you want to share without placing it in public. An unlisted link keeps a moment off your journal, but anyone who receives that link can still open it. Password protection adds one more quiet boundary.

Choose Password while creating or editing a moment, set a password, and add an optional hint if it will help the people you are sharing with. Visitors see a simple door in the style of your journal. Once they enter the password, the moment opens normally, and that access is remembered on their device for 30 days.

A protected moment stays off your journal, search results, feeds, whole-moment collections, embeds, the community, and the open web. Its photos, title, and field note remain behind the password; the link alone does not reveal them. A photograph can still be deliberately included in a published photo collection, which makes that selected frame public without opening the rest of its home moment.

You can change the password at any time. Doing so closes every previous unlock automatically, so only people with the new password can return. Passwords themselves are never stored in readable form.
